I am not familiar with The NIT, but if you meant NIV it is not available per the publisher on the iPad, so the app will go to the next available. You can make a collection of Bibles in Logos 4 on your desktop and then select that collection on your iPad in text comparison by tapping the Bible reference in the upper right hand corner of the screen and then the words Top Bibles will appear. Tap that and a scroll will appear at the bottom for you to roll until your collection appears, then tap done. If you make a new collection on your desktop you must give it time to sync.
